Output 2ef66394a1d8404d40fe717891c904c9c440d8bb291ffae9746e4db9fd2d1071:46

value
6341439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4081b3d3919b9fd2faec866b914c6f20bc1bc61 OP_EQUAL
address
MTEHCLjLR5VQLxM1sRty3Mt6MK43bTTpzr
transaction
2ef66394a1d8404d40fe717891c904c9c440d8bb291ffae9746e4db9fd2d1071
spent
true